Job Summary
- The Product Control GBS is accountable for delivery of the end-to-end product & valuation control functions in GBS and lead different strategic initiatives for Treasury including Hedge Accounting Control & Solutions.
- We are seeking a dynamic and technically skilled professional to join our Treasury team. This role will play a pivotal part in expanding the Bank's hedge accounting capabilities, developing compliant and commercially effective strategies, and supporting IFRS 9 transition initiatives. The successful candidate will work for HA Control & Solution center of excellence, working closely with Technical Accounting, Treasury, IRRBB, Product Control, and other key stakeholders to deliver best-in-class hedge accounting solutions across the Group. This will include:
- Timely production of daily P&L reporting for hedging solutions. The main products controlled are Rates (Bonds/SWAP), FX Products, Government Bonds & T-Bills, Fixed Deposits, Certificates of Deposits, Debt Issuance, and associated hedges interest rate hedges (IRS, CCS, FX Swaps).
- Execute processes to ensure adherence to IAS39/IFRS9
- To aid with hedge effectiveness testing and related substantiation and queries.
- Assist in execution of daily/monthly controls around P&L and Balance Sheet
- Review of Daily/Month end reconciliations between the various TP systems and the General Ledger.
- Work with senior team members to liaise with different stakeholders like desk, middle office, IT, operation, external audit and respective financial controller to timely resolution of the issues
- Support change project initiatives and conduct User Acceptance Testing for enhancements to current systems or migration to new system.
